pranav.lodha 7f77176970 IMPALA-13869: Support for 'hive.sql.query' property for Hive JDBC tables
This patch adds support for the hive.sql.query table property in Hive
JDBC tables accessed through Impala. Impala has support for Hive
JDBC tables using the hive.sql.table property, which limits users
to simple table access. However, many use cases demand the ability
to expose complex joins, filters, aggregations, or derived columns
as external views. Hive.sql.query leads to a custom SQL query that
returns a virtual table(subquery) instead of pointing to a physical
table. These use cases cannot be achieved with just the hive.sql.table
property. This change allows Impala to:
 • Interact with views or complex queries defined on external
 systems without needing schema-level access to base tables.
 • Expose materialized logic (such as filters, joins, or
 transformations) via Hive to Impala consumers in a secure,
 abstracted way.
 • Better align with data virtualization use cases where
 physical data location and structure should be hidden from
 the querying engine.
This patch also lays the groundwork for future enhancements such
as predicate pushdown and performance optimizations for Hive
JDBC tables backed by queries.

Testing: End-to-end tests are included in
test_ext_data_sources.py.

---- QUERY
# Create external JDBC table
DROP TABLE IF EXISTS alltypes_jdbc_datasource;
CREATE EXTERNAL TABLE alltypes_jdbc_datasource (
id INT,
bool_col BOOLEAN,
tinyint_col TINYINT,
smallint_col SMALLINT,
int_col INT,
bigint_col BIGINT,
float_col FLOAT,
double_col DOUBLE,
date_col DATE,
string_col STRING,
timestamp_col TIMESTAMP)
STORED BY JDBC
TBLPROPERTIES (
"database.type"="POSTGRES",
"jdbc.url"="jdbc:postgresql://$INTERNAL_LISTEN_HOST:5432/functional",
"jdbc.properties"="connect_timeout=20, application_name=\"myapp\"",
"jdbc.driver"="org.postgresql.Driver",
"driver.url"="$FILESYSTEM_PREFIX/test-warehouse/data-sources/jdbc-drivers/postgresql-jdbc.jar",
"dbcp.username"="hiveuser",
"dbcp.password"="password",
"table"="alltypes");
---- RESULTS
'Table has been created.'
